(a) Any person who is required to pay or remit a fee under this act in order to sell, offer for sale, receive or distribute grade A raw milk for pasteurization, grade A pasteurized milk or grade A pasteurized milk products within this state shall first apply for and obtain a valid permit to do so from the secretary. Such permit shall be issued upon application to the secretary, and no fee shall be charged therefor.
(b) No permit issued under this section shall be transferable. No permit shall be renewed if any assessments or fees required under this act are delinquent.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- Kansas Statutes Chapter 65. Public Health § 65-779. Permit to sell grade A pasteurized milk or milk products - last updated January 01, 2023 | https://codes.findlaw.com/ks/chapter-65-public-health/ks-st-sect-65-779/
